core: Intel AX210, Retrying setup: Bluetooth adapter None with address 04:CF:4B:E1:92:49 not found
The problem
Bluetooth coordinator is not working: Intel Wi-Fi 6E BT 5.3 AX210 (AX210NGW) M.2 2230/2232 card
My installation: Home Assistant OS as VM inside Proxmox VE.
Recently BT coordinator was working well while next conditions:
- Proxmox kernel v. 5.15
- Home Assistant OS 9.5
- I have to do next: turn off power on PC totally, then power on PC and after it fully boot, do one extra restart of Home Assistant virtual machine. But HAOS VM crushed each 1-2 days with next kind of error: send NMI to all CPU, NMI received for unknown reason 00 on CPU 1… To fix that, everyone proposed to upgrade to the edge-kernel (v 6.x). So I updated Proxmox to kernel 6.2 and Home Assistant OS to 10.0.rc3. But on these new versions Bluetooth totally is not working.
BT log error:
- BT log error when Proxmox kernel 5.15.104-1-pve + Home Assistant OS 9.5 was installed: [4.666961] Bluetooth: hci0: Reading Intel version command failed (-110)
- BT log error after upgrade to Proxmox 6.2.9-1-pve + Home Assistant OS 10.0.rc3: [ 35.192077] Bluetooth: hci0: FW download error recovery failed (-19)
Please help. Much appreciate!
What version of Home Assistant Core has the issue?
core-2023.4.2
What was the last working version of Home Assistant Core?
No response
What type of installation are you running?
Home Assistant OS
Integration causing the issue
Bluetooth
Link to integration documentation on our website
https://www.home-assistant.io/integrations/bluetooth
Diagnostics information
home-assistant_bluetooth_2023-04-10T06-27-39.563Z.log
Example YAML snippet
No response
Anything in the logs that might be useful for us?
# BT logs when Proxmox kernel 5.15.104-1-pve + Home Assistant OS 9.5 was installed:
dmesg | grep -i blue
Apr 08 10:50:47 proxmox systemd[1195]: Stopped target Bluetooth.
Apr 08 10:50:47 proxmox systemd[1]: Stopped target Bluetooth.
Apr 08 10:50:52 proxmox systemd[1]: systemd-rfkill.service: Succeeded.
Apr 08 10:50:55 proxmox kernel: usb 1-8: reset full-speed USB device number 6 using xhci_hcd
Apr 08 10:50:56 proxmox kernel: usb 1-8: USB disconnect, device number 6
Apr 08 10:50:56 proxmox QEMU[5983]: kvm: libusb_release_interface: -4 [NO_DEVICE]
Apr 08 10:50:56 proxmox QEMU[5983]: kvm: libusb_release_interface: -4 [NO_DEVICE]
Apr 08 10:50:56 proxmox kernel: usb 1-8: new full-speed USB device number 7 using xhci_hcd
Apr 08 10:50:56 proxmox kernel: usb 1-8: New USB device found, idVendor=8087, idProduct=0032, bcdDevice= 0.00
Apr 08 10:50:56 proxmox kernel: usb 1-8: New USB device strings: Mfr=0, Product=0, SerialNumber=0
Apr 08 10:50:56 proxmox kernel: Bluetooth: hci0: Device revision is 0
Apr 08 10:50:56 proxmox kernel: Bluetooth: hci0: Secure boot is enabled
Apr 08 10:50:56 proxmox kernel: Bluetooth: hci0: OTP lock is enabled
Apr 08 10:50:56 proxmox kernel: Bluetooth: hci0: API lock is enabled
Apr 08 10:50:56 proxmox kernel: Bluetooth: hci0: Debug lock is disabled
Apr 08 10:50:56 proxmox kernel: Bluetooth: hci0: Minimum firmware build 1 week 10 2014
Apr 08 10:50:56 proxmox kernel: Bluetooth: hci0: Bootloader timestamp 2019.40 buildtype 1 build 38
Apr 08 10:50:56 proxmox kernel: Bluetooth: hci0: Found device firmware: intel/ibt-0041-0041.sfi
Apr 08 10:50:56 proxmox kernel: Bluetooth: hci0: Boot Address: 0x100800
Apr 08 10:50:56 proxmox kernel: Bluetooth: hci0: Firmware Version: 172-6.23
Apr 08 10:50:56 proxmox systemd[1195]: Reached target Bluetooth.
Apr 08 10:50:56 proxmox systemd[1]: Starting Load/Save RF Kill Switch Status...
Apr 08 10:50:56 proxmox systemd[1]: Reached target Bluetooth.
Apr 08 10:50:56 proxmox systemd[1]: Started Load/Save RF Kill Switch Status.
Apr 08 10:50:58 proxmox kernel: Bluetooth: hci0: Waiting for firmware download to complete
Apr 08 10:50:58 proxmox kernel: Bluetooth: hci0: Firmware loaded in 1518206 usecs
Apr 08 10:50:58 proxmox kernel: Bluetooth: hci0: Waiting for device to boot
Apr 08 10:50:58 proxmox kernel: Bluetooth: hci0: Device booted in 25408 usecs
Apr 08 10:50:58 proxmox kernel: Bluetooth: hci0: Malformed MSFT vendor event: 0x02
Apr 08 10:50:58 proxmox kernel: Bluetooth: hci0: Found Intel DDC parameters: intel/ibt-0041-0041.ddc
Apr 08 10:50:58 proxmox kernel: Bluetooth: hci0: Applying Intel DDC parameters completed
Apr 08 10:50:58 proxmox kernel: Bluetooth: hci0: Firmware timestamp 2023.6 buildtype 1 build 59564
Apr 08 10:51:01 proxmox systemd[1]: systemd-rfkill.service: Succeeded.
Apr 08 10:51:25 proxmox pvedaemon[1185]: <root@pam> successful auth for user 'root@pam'
Apr 08 10:53:25 proxmox pvedaemon[1183]: <root@pam> successful auth for user 'root@pam'
Apr 08 10:55:25 proxmox pve-guests[1228]: <root@pam> end task UPID:proxmox:000004CD:00000564:64311B87:startall::root@pam: OK
Apr 08 10:55:25 proxmox systemd[1]: Finished PVE guests.
Apr 08 10:55:25 proxmox systemd[1]: Starting Proxmox VE scheduler...
Apr 08 10:55:26 proxmox pvescheduler[7540]: starting server
Apr 08 10:55:26 proxmox systemd[1]: Started Proxmox VE scheduler.
Apr 08 10:55:26 proxmox systemd[1]: Reached target Multi-User System.
Apr 08 10:55:26 proxmox systemd[1]: Reached target Graphical Interface.
Apr 08 10:55:26 proxmox systemd[1]: Starting Update UTMP about System Runlevel Changes...
Apr 08 10:55:26 proxmox systemd[1]: systemd-update-utmp-runlevel.service: Succeeded.
Apr 08 10:55:26 proxmox systemd[1]: Finished Update UTMP about System Runlevel Changes.
[4.666945] Bluetooth: hci0: command 0xfc05 tx timeout
[4.666961] Bluetooth: hci0: Reading Intel version command failed (-110)
# Logs after upgrade to Proxmox 6.2.9-1-pve + Home Assistant OS 10.0.rc3:
dmesg | grep -i blue
[ 0.472327] Bluetooth: Core ver 2.22
[ 0.472423] NET: Registered PF_BLUETOOTH protocol family
[ 0.472797] Bluetooth: HCI device and connection manager initialized
[ 0.473969] Bluetooth: HCI socket layer initialized
[ 0.474314] Bluetooth: L2CAP socket layer initialized
[ 0.474676] Bluetooth: SCO socket layer initialized
[ 2.979288] Bluetooth: hci0: Firmware timestamp 2022.51 buildtype 1 build 56683
[ 2.991260] Bluetooth: hci0: Found device firmware: intel/ibt-0041-0041.sfi
[ 2.992340] Bluetooth: hci0: Boot Address: 0x100800
[ 2.993080] Bluetooth: hci0: Firmware Version: 191-39.22
[ 3.011003] Bluetooth: hci0: FW download error recovery failed (-19)
[ 4.278142] Bluetooth: BNEP (Ethernet Emulation) ver 1.3
[ 4.278148] Bluetooth: BNEP filters: protocol multicast
[ 4.278154] Bluetooth: BNEP socket layer initialized
[ 9.681140] Bluetooth: hci0: unexpected event for opcode 0xfc1e
[ 9.684524] Bluetooth: hci0: Firmware timestamp 2022.51 buildtype 1 build 56683
[ 9.686990] Bluetooth: hci0: Found device firmware: intel/ibt-0041-0041.sfi
[ 9.687042] Bluetooth: hci0: Boot Address: 0x100800
[ 9.687044] Bluetooth: hci0: Firmware Version: 191-39.22
[ 9.711274] Bluetooth: hci0: FW download error recovery failed (-19)
[ 16.375837] Bluetooth: hci0: unexpected event for opcode 0xfc1e
[ 16.377225] Bluetooth: hci0: Firmware timestamp 2022.51 buildtype 1 build 56683
[ 16.379453] Bluetooth: hci0: Found device firmware: intel/ibt-0041-0041.sfi
[ 16.379500] Bluetooth: hci0: Boot Address: 0x100800
[ 16.379502] Bluetooth: hci0: Firmware Version: 191-39.22
[ 16.403553] Bluetooth: hci0: FW download error recovery failed (-19)
[ 35.159915] Bluetooth: hci0: unexpected event for opcode 0x100e
[ 35.160688] Bluetooth: hci0: unexpected event for opcode 0x100e
[ 35.161184] Bluetooth: hci0: unexpected event for opcode 0x100e
[ 35.161711] Bluetooth: hci0: unexpected event for opcode 0x100e
[ 35.162317] Bluetooth: hci0: unexpected event for opcode 0x100e
[ 35.163224] Bluetooth: hci0: unexpected event for opcode 0x100c
[ 35.164171] Bluetooth: hci0: unexpected event for opcode 0xfc1e
[ 35.166156] Bluetooth: hci0: Firmware timestamp 2022.51 buildtype 1 build 56683
[ 35.168368] Bluetooth: hci0: Found device firmware: intel/ibt-0041-0041.sfi
[ 35.168412] Bluetooth: hci0: Boot Address: 0x100800
[ 35.168414] Bluetooth: hci0: Firmware Version: 191-39.22
[ 35.192077] Bluetooth: hci0: FW download error recovery failed (-19)
Additional information
Currently have installed Home Assistant as VM inside Proxmox: Linux proxmox 6.2.9-1-pve #1 SMP PREEMPT_DYNAMIC PVE 6.2.9-1 (2023-03-31T10:48Z) x86_64.
Home assistant system information:
Version core-2023.4.2 Installation Type Home Assistant OS Development false Supervisor true Docker true User root Virtual Environment false Python Version 3.10.10 Operating System Family Linux Operating System Version 6.1.22 CPU Architecture x86_64 Configuration Directory /config
Home Assistant Supervisor Host Operating System Home Assistant OS 10.0.rc3 Update Channel beta Supervisor Version supervisor-2023.04.0 Agent Version 1.5.1 Docker Version 23.0.2
About this issue
- Original URL
- State: closed
- Created a year ago
- Reactions: 1
- Comments: 23 (9 by maintainers)
I’m happy to report that upgrading to HA OS 10.2 solved the problem for me!